Host Dr. Helmut Love sits down with Rogan Frick—Founder of Bear Iron Works and creator of the rugged, American-made Grizzly Rock Screen—to explore what it really takes to build a values-driven business in today’s fast-changing world.From welding in remote Colorado mountains as a teenager to running a global manufacturing operation, Rogan’s story blends grit, innovation, and human-centered leadership.⭐ What You’ll Learn in This Episode1. Rogan’s Unconventional Entrepreneurial BeginningWhat started as a simple college side gig to pay rent for a motorcycle shop turned into a worldwide manufacturing brand. Rogan explains how he:Built his first Grizzly Rock Screens using skills he learned from his fatherSold early units at auctionsCreated a website that unexpectedly exploded in demandPaused to finish college, then relaunched the company full-timeScaled into a full facility with a tight-knit team and global shipping operations2. Growing Up in Real-World ConstructionRogan shares how summers spent reclaiming abandoned mines in Colorado shaped him. As a teen he was already:Operating heavy equipmentWelding and fabricatingLeading small crews in remote mountain sitesLearning resilience and self-relianceThese formative years built the foundation for his leadership philosophy today.3. The Future of Construction & E-CommerceRogan sees massive opportunity in an industry that’s far behind digitally. He breaks down how he’s:Building an online platform for niche, hard-to-find equipmentStreamlining ordering for contractors who can’t afford downtimeUsing his construction management background to consult and advise companies4. Rethinking Leadership & Company CultureAs a private company owner, Rogan puts people before profit without sacrificing performance.He implemented a 4-day, 10-hour work week, giving employees a 3-day weekend every week.The payoff?Less conflictTrue leadership through empathy and lived experience.5. AI, Technology & A Changing WorldRogan talks openly about using AI daily for:Learning fasterCodingWeb developmentAutomationBut he also warns about the emotional risks—AI as a “friend,” dependency, and “iPad Kid 2.0.”A thoughtful, balanced view from a tech-savvy builder.6. The Real Truth About EntrepreneurshipRogan debunks the “business owners work less” myth.He shares the honest reality:Some weeks are slow.Some weeks are seven days straight.Everything lands on your desk.Balancing manufacturing, consulting, and unpredictable construction schedules requires discipline—and boundaries.7.
